Definition of Loan / Covenant Waiver
Loan.Covenant Waiver: Indicator as to whether there has been a covenant waiver sent out for any breaches of the Loan Agreement
- EBA Field Index 7.102
- Documentation Entry 224
Description
"Covenant Waiver" is the indicator as to whether there has been a covenant waiver sent out for any breaches of the Loan Agreement.
Field Characteristics
The field type is Boolean.
The field's importance for the Loan Tape is Important.
The field belongs to the EBA NPL Loan Table.
The field applies to all of the 7 EBA NPL Asset Classes.
The field is applicable to all borrower types.
The field is Not Confidential
